PROPERTIES

Bromelain, derived from the pineapple plant, is one of a group of Proteolytic enzymes (enzymes capable of digesting protein). Bromelain is effectiveness in protein break down that leads to its anti-inflammatory properties. Bromelain breaks down fibrin, a blood protein that is involved in clotting and inflammation.
Bromelain also stops the production of kinins, inflammatory hormone compounds.

INDICATIONS

Bromelain is an anti- inflammatory agent and for this reason is helpful in healing minor injuries, particularly sprains and strains, muscle injuries, and the pain, swelling, and tenderness that accompany sports injuries.
Probably due to its anti- inflammatory action, Bromelain was helpful to patients with rheumatoid arthritis.
Bromelain is a natural blood thinner because it prevents excessive blood platelet stickiness.
This may explain, in part, the positive reports in a few clinical trials of Bromelain to decrease symptoms of angina and thrombophiebitis.

DRUG INTERACTIONS

Because Bromelain acts as a blood thinner and little is known about how Bromelain interacts with blood-thinning drugs, people should avoid combining such drugs with Bromelain in order to reduce the theoretical risk of excessive bleeding.

WARNINGS

Safety of use of this product during pregnancy has not been established.
Due to limited clinical experience, the use of this drug in children 12 years of age and under is not recommended.

PRECAUTIONS

Bromelain Forte issa should be used with caution in patients with abnormalities of the blood clotting mechanism, such as hemophilia, or with severe hepatic or renal disease. Patients on anticoagulant therapy should be observed carefully because of possible potentiating of the anticoagulant effect.

ADVERSE REACTIONS

While seldom observed, sensitivity manifested by urticaria or skin rash has occurred, there has been no report of anaphylactoid reactions. One case of hypofibrinogenemia and several cases of menorrhagia and metrorrhgia possibly related to the drug have been reported.
Rare, cases of nausea, vomiting or diarrhea has been reported.
Adverse reactions are usually reversible upon discontinuation of the drug.
